Next intersection area allows for a very detailed mining away from this new infrastructural settings ranging from programs therefore the device, that is constantly obfuscated regarding a software associate direction. The installation of an application sets a love to own analysis replace by realising the opportunities otherwise recommendations that the app is also transfer from the tool – known as equipment permissions. Device permissions are generally studied in the confidentiality and coverage studies which have a concentrate on the insufficient transparency as well as the related run out of away from permission literacy of your own profiles, exemplified from the user surveys one to unearthed that just a small percentage of users are aware of just what these types of permissions perform. 35 Almost every other research on the permissions try inquiries to the level and you may sensitiveness of the connection, particularly studies one to extent the new extent to which programs is overprivileged outside of the permissions necessary for the operating thirty six otherwise have virus you to definitely exploits permissions on it. 37 Complementing this research, our very own appeal is actually reduced toward visibility and exploits and you may rather into just how permissions set the brand new requirements to possess close application study. Use of tool data is a button source for starting brand new chronic proximity that’s particular to help you applications, because they let the capture of information in the location, label and you can (sensor-based) craft based on brand new smartphone. The fresh permissions that have received probably the most interest for the software studies are definitely the certain permissions that will be used to expose geolocation (e.g., https://internationalwomen.net/fi/skotlantilaiset-naiset/ GPS, network-based), since geolocative data is have a tendency to ‘crucial to user experience and to the newest software’s history businesses.’ 38
The outcome reveal which categories of permissions is commonplace across the dating apps and can include venue access, (full) network availableness, use of news and you may digital camera, and you may variations out of (device) term
Software record permissions on the app manifest 39 40 and can include most of the cases where an app has to supply investigation or information in order to form towards an excellent customer’s product. The newest requirements getting use of equipment study is actually controlled and you may controlled from the cellular program, which includes the fresh operating system to the device (we. So it first relationship point, that is seemingly a two-sided commitment anywhere between product and app, is actually therefore multifaceted and you will retracts of several infrastructural relations together, involving layers that not only complicate but also regulate and you may revise the relationship ranging from tool and application. Particularly in possible of Android, standardisation are a problem from the of several effective models powering meanwhile.
The latest large volatility regarding the Android mobile program tends to make both profiles and you will app builders reliant on one alter to the system. You can find differences in how places give control over permissions, including differences between mobile platforms and providers, hence transform throughout the years. Android os, such, revamped the entire permission system when you look at the late 2015. Up to Android 5. Because introduction of Android os six. Besides ’s the minute where in fact the representative was asked to have permissions susceptible to changes over time, the fresh classification out-of permissions and additionally change. The latest permissions is actually organised because of the mode within the therefore-named ‘consent groups’; while the Android os six. After an approval inside the a certain category are supplied, the new application shouldn’t have to renew the latest customer’s concur when the, in the next application upgrade, a different sort of ‘dangerous’ permission belonging to an already granted consent class are expected.
Off a data structure position, ‘full system access’ since the permission must establish relationships that have third-team analytics and adverts companies (look for Community Connectivity)
To your analysis collection, i work on an altered style of this new Yahoo Gamble Comparable Programs tool forty-two that allows me to group inquire the brand new Play Store having confirmed gang of software identifiers and you can outputs permissions for every application. The latest applications inside Rates 2 and you can step three is organized by the amount of permissions questioned. Brand new permissions are classified after the Android’s permission groupings used in combination with Android os 5. These equipment connectivity are expected to the programs to focus and you can, quite often, can’t be taken from another type of provider.